Heading 2: Enhancing Efficiency and Productivity

One of the key advantages of rock trucking is its ability to enhance efficiency and productivity. Specialized rock trucks are designed to handle heavy loads, with a typical capacity ranging from 30 to 400 tons. These trucks are equipped with robust suspension systems, powerful engines, and large tires capable of traversing rough terrains, including mining sites and construction zones. This enables contractors to move substantial quantities of materials in a single trip, reducing transportation time and costs.

Heading 3: Safety and Reliability

Rock trucking prioritizes safety by adhering to strict regulations and employing experienced drivers who are skilled in handling large loads. The trucks are equipped with safety features such as braking systems, advanced stability controls, and improved visibility to minimize the risk of accidents. Additionally, regular maintenance and inspections ensure that the trucks are in optimal condition, reducing the chances of breakdowns and delays.

Heading 5: Cost-Effectiveness

By utilizing rock trucking services, businesses can achieve cost-effectiveness in their transportation operations. The large carrying capacity of rock trucks enables the movement of significant volumes of material in a single trip, reducing the number of required journeys. This not only saves time but also decreases fuel consumption and labor costs. Furthermore, outsourcing rock trucking services allows companies to focus on their core activities, eliminating the need for investing in expensive transportation equipment.

Heading 7: The Role of Technology in Rock Trucking

Technology has played a significant role in revolutionizing the rock trucking industry. Advanced GPS systems and telematics enable real-time tracking of trucks, optimizing routes, and providing accurate delivery estimates. This technology-driven approach enhances efficiency, reduces idle time, and improves overall customer satisfaction. Additionally, the integration of automation and robotics has the potential to further streamline operations, increasing productivity and safety.
